The short version is:
Non-voluntary mental health, drug or alcohol commitments require police intervention. As such it is looked at and treated essentially the same as any arrest. The police are responsible for that persons security until turned over to a certified mental health / detox facility.
Thus, they must maintain custody of the person even during the medical clearance stage.

Actually Bill, there is more than one limit for OWI / BAC.
.
The 0.08 standard applies to first, second, and third OWI offenses.
Fourth and subsequent offenses remain subject to 0.02.
